Transaction 72fb3b6025635ecc0140a7f74507e87a8bf6a119f111cac3176cbd9854b0e0fc
1 Input
1 Output
-
72fb3b6025635ecc0140a7f74507e87a8bf6a119f111cac3176cbd9854b0e0fc:0
- value
- 899995611
- script pubkey
- OP_0 OP_PUSHBYTES_20 23ee27d0be0564764c20c61d913d3b7b2530457a
- address
- bc1qy0hz0597q4j8vnpqccwez0fm0vjnq3t67yelll